Homemade Pasta – Simple and Flavorful

This pasta recipe is quick and requires no equipment. If you have equipment that definitely makes things easier, but you really don’t NEED anything. This will be some of the best pasta you will ever have.

recipe
  • 10 oz All-Purpose Flour or 00 Flour (~2 cups of flour)
  • 2 Whole Eggs
  • 4 Egg Yolks
  • 1 tsp of Salt

This recipe produces 4-6 servings. I personally make 4 servings because its good and I want a lot of it!

instructions – Pasta dough
  1. Combine the flour and salt on a cutting board and make a hole in the middle of the pile to pour the eggs in.
  2. Mix the eggs in the middle of the flour-hole.
  3. Once the eggs and flour start to be “dough-like” start kneading the pasta dough together.
  4. Let the dough rest at room temperature for at least 30 minutes**, covered in plastic wrap or a ziploc or a reusable bag (the world is burning around us – so reusable bags are super cute)

Yay the pasta dough is done already!

** Letting the dough rest for at least 30 minutes allows for the gluten to rest and form better. Plus the dough gets more hydrated.

instructions – Pasta shaping
  1. Now you will roll out the dough. Simple enough, right? If you have a pasta machine, it is way easier. And a kitchenaid pasta machine makes it 100x easier. But that shits expensive and you can just use a rolling pin.
  2. When the pasta is rolled to the thickness you want you can make the pasta into any shape you want!
  3. If you like fettuccine you can just use a knife to cut the dough into pieces

Then the noodles are ready to be cooked. Just cook them in salty water until they have the texture you want.
